| Registered User Jr. Member | I have a festool OF1010 router and want a 16 millimetre diameter guide bush to fit it so I can use my portercable 517 faceplate templet. (I specifically dont want a 5/8" guide bush) Festool dont do a 16mm guide bush so I got a quote from an engineering company which equated to about $90 US. Can one of you guys point me in a better direction, thanks in advance |
